How to disconnect therapy-resistant tumor networks in glioblastoma?

In our paper, online @Cancer Discovery, we built an anti-tumor microtube (TM) screening pipeline and found that Protein Kinase C activators disrupt TMs, silence Ca²⁺ β€œpacemakers” and boost radiotherapy.

Nerve-to-cancer transfer of mitochondria during cancer metastasis - Nature A study reports the development of a method to trace intercellular transfer of mitochondria, and demonstrates that cancer cells that receive mitochondria from neurons have enhanced metastatic capabilities.
